First Nations Grande Prairie, Alberta

First Nations (currently known as Wand) is Grande Prairie AB musician Derek Janzen. He has been quietly recording and releasing homemade alternative music from out of his bedroom in the cold and dark of the north since 2008. He has played along side some great acts including Mike Edel, Happy Trendy, and Stacy Lloyd Brown. ... more
